What Occurs During the SEO Strategy Room's Monthly Search Engine Optimization Question & Answer Call

Picture a conference room lacking the small talk. That is the format Charles Taylor chose for his SEO Question&Answer call, targeted, organized, and created around real problems provided by real people. Sessions take place on the first Monday of every month at 4:00 pm Eastern Time and generally last about an hour, occasionally stretching a few extra minutes when the topics become especially interesting. Questions get addressed in the order they come in, with pre-submitted inquiries receiving priority over anything asked live. Anyone who likes to go unscripted can still speak up during the call as it happens, though those questions end up at the bottom of the queue.

How the Pre-Call Submission Process Works Before Every Search Engine Optimization Q&A Call

Placing a question in front of Charles needs about ninety seconds. A brief form on the Charles Taylor Online website receives every submission, and the SEO Question and Answer call structure requests just one question per entry so nothing gets lost in a wall of text. Multiple submissions are encouraged; the form itself just has to stay organized. Once submitted, a question remains in a queue until its turn comes up on the call.

One Form, Unlimited Questions

Nobody is limited to a single question. Participants can provide as many as they choose, so long as each one appears on its own form. This format keeps Charles efficient and keeps the Search Engine Optimization Question&Answer call flowing at a manageable pace rather than getting stuck on a single messy issue. Anyone with five different SEO challenges can bring all five, one form at a time.

Step-Based Rates That Benefit Early Subscribers

Pricing for the SEO Question and Answer call starts low and climbs by ten dollars for every group of ten members that fills, currently running from fifty-five to ninety-five dollars a month. Later subscribers spend more, but no subscriber gets left behind entirely, since the increments remain consistent and transparent. Early adopters in practice get compensated for putting up here with whatever technical hiccups surface in a brand-new format.
